To put in perspective, this type of Meningioma accounts for less than 1-3% of meningiomas, it is classified as WHO grade III, which indicate that its a high-grade tumor with a tendency to recur and behave aggressively. This is a rare and aggressive brain tumor that develops in the protective layers around the brain and spinal cord. It grows quickly, is hard to treat, and often returns even after surgery and therapy.
